
Alireza Ahmand developed user-facing features and documentation enhancements across two open-source repositories. For MHSanaei/3x-ui, he implemented a Telegram bot feature that displays remaining traffic usage time in days, hours, and minutes, improving user self-service and reducing support needs. This work included internationalization updates to support multiple languages, leveraging Go and TOML for backend logic and configuration. In XTLS/Xray-core, he enhanced onboarding by updating the README to highlight TX-UI as a web panel, improving project discoverability. Throughout both projects, Alireza focused on backend development, documentation, and version control, delivering targeted, maintainable improvements without introducing new bugs.
